Financial performance and growth drivers

  • Achieved 11% year-over-year revenue growth in Q1, with clinical business up 14% and NGS representing over a third of business, growing at 26%.

  • Secured reimbursement for PanTracer LBx and re-entered RaDaR ST, contributing to strong financial and strategic results.

  • Focused on driving revenue and margin expansion through clarity, simplification, and internal development rather than acquisitions.

  • Investments prioritized in sales, innovation, and product pipeline to sustain revenue growth and margin expansion.

  • Gross margin improvements targeted through lab integration, automation, and technology upgrades like NovaSeq X.

Strategic priorities and operational focus

  • Emphasis on focus and clarity to advance key initiatives and avoid spreading resources too thin.

  • Shifted towards developing proprietary products, with PanTracer and RaDaR ST showing progress and new indications submitted.

  • Operating leverage and efficiency improvements expected to drive adjusted EBITDA margins.

  • G&A as a percent of revenue expected to decline over 18–24 months, offsetting increased investment in sales and R&D.

  • Sales force expansion underway, with 25 new oncology sales specialists to be onboarded by Q3, supporting portfolio growth.

Product innovation and market adoption

  • RaDaR ST relaunched with strong uptake, 29% return customers, and over a third attach rate with CGP testing.

  • Most RaDaR volume from head and neck HPV negative and breast indications, with additional indications pending MolDX approval.

  • PanTracer portfolio (tissue and liquid) growing rapidly, with tissue-first approach prevalent except in lung; liquid biopsy adoption accelerating.

  • NGS growth rate expected to surpass last year's 22%, with sustainable outperformance anticipated.

  • Differentiation strategy centers on breadth of portfolio, strong customer experience, and seamless integration with EMR systems.
